Skip to content
mimi

Senior Java Developer

K&K Global Talent Solutions Inc.

Mississauga · Hybrid Full-time Senior 4w ago

About the role

About

Exp Range: 10 14 Years

Must Have Technical/Functional Skills

  • Core Development
  • Java (8/11/17) – strong hands on experience
  • Spring Boot, Spring MVC, Spring Data
  • Microservices architecture (service decomposition, API contracts)
  • REST APIs, JSON, OpenAPI / Swagger
  • Kafka producer, consumer, partitioning
  • MongoDb
  • Openshift / AWS

Database & Data Layer

  • MongoDB
  • Document modeling
  • Indexing strategies
  • Aggregation framework
  • CRUD & performance tuning

Integration & Messaging

  • Experience with Kafka (preferred)
  • REST based integrations with upstream/downstream systems

Roles & Responsibilities

  • Design, develop, and maintain Java based microservices
  • Implement RESTful APIs adhering to enterprise design standards
  • Develop and optimize SQL queries (E2 level) for transactional and reporting use cases
  • Design and manage MongoDB schemas, indexes, and queries
  • Ensure high availability, scalability, and performance of microservices
  • Apply exception handling, logging, monitoring, and resiliency patterns
  • Collaborate with Business Analysts, Architects, QA, and DevOps teams
  • Participate in code reviews, unit testing, and defect resolution
  • Support CI/CD pipelines, deployments, and production issues
  • Follow secure coding and compliance standards.

Skills

AWSCore DevelopmentJavaJSONKafkaMicroservices architectureMongoDBOpenAPIOpenshiftREST APIsSpring BootSpring DataSpring MVCSwagger

Don't send a generic resume

Paste this job description into Mimi and get a resume tailored to exactly what the hiring team is looking for.

Get started free